Transaction 78d31ca657cede49ae605b9e45ecab2a6f2a82350bbcbdc5f24a158cb1846370

2 Input
2 Outputs
  • 78d31ca657cede49ae605b9e45ecab2a6f2a82350bbcbdc5f24a158cb1846370:0
  • value  15987219
    address  3QHeSPVy75en2sQ95D6HyMSkTzp7KER77q
  • 78d31ca657cede49ae605b9e45ecab2a6f2a82350bbcbdc5f24a158cb1846370:1
  • value  599735000
    address  15cF5kQhVGQBUh5KwKkAGTfnwNkkfVzhQb